Prime Main Street Commercial Opportunity

Positioned in the heart of Northam's main street precinct, 74 Fitzgerald Street presents an outstanding opportunity for business owners, investors, or entrepreneurs seeking a versatile commercial property with excellent exposure.

Set on a 304m² block, this newly renovated property offers a blank canvas suitable for a wide range of uses including office space, consulting rooms, retail, or mixed business operations.

The property has been thoughtfully upgraded with multiple power points throughout,3 phase power, reverse cycle ducted air conditioning, and an additional reverse cycle air conditioner servicing the rear area. A newly renovated section includes a kitchenette along with a disabled toilet and shower facility.

Additional features include:

Newly appointed roof
Fitzgerald Street frontage with attractive 1m bay windows
Rear access via Minson Avenue from shared parking with 76 Fitzgerald Street
Underfloor storage area
Excellent natural light and street presence
Shire of Northam rates approx. 2484.08

Located directly opposite Bernard Park across Minson Avenue, this property enjoys a central and highly visible position within Northam's busy commercial hub.

An exceptional opportunity to secure a modernised commercial space with flexibility, functionality, and prime exposure.
